Are all ratios of areas of like shapes such as circle to circle or trapezoid to trapezoid the ratio of the square of corresponding lengths?

I know this holds true for rectangles and circles but what other shapes does it apply to?

Circle and Square - Always true.
Triangle, rectangle and any other shape - true only ifall sides are of same proportion - like simillar triangles.
